mclebron23 wrote:Anyway, will my headset/astro mixamp combo and chat work on Xbox one while using a 360 controller? If not, will there be a firmware update in the future?

Unfortunately no, Titan One does not handle the audio data. We are currently researching some solutions for this. But, at this point, I can't promise you that we will make audio pass-trough on Titan One, there is some hardware design limitations that need be overcome.

As others have posted this is how I get audio to work:
1) plug xbox one controller in back of console with headset connected
2) sign-in with headset controller
3) plug titan one in and authenticate with another xbox one controller
4) plug in xbox 360 controller to titan one, you should be able to navigate with both controllers
5) sign-in with 360 controller and you should be all set.

I haven't had any issues with this setup
